The GeForce RTX 4090 Mobile is manufactured by NVIDIA. It was released in January 3 2023. It features the Ada Lovelace architecture. The core clock ranges from 1335 MHz to 1695 MHz. It has 9728 shading units. The thermal design power (TDP) is 120W. Manufactured using 4 nm process technology. It features 76 dedicated ray tracing cores for enhanced lighting effects. G3D Mark benchmark score: 27,048 points.

The G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ile is manufactured by NVIDIA. It was released in January 2 2025. It features the Blackwell 2.0 architecture. The core clock ranges from 990 MHz to 1515 MHz. It has 10496 shading units. The thermal design power (TDP) is 95W. Manufactured using 4 nm process technology. G3D Mark benchmark score: 28,280 points.

Graphics Performance

The GeForce RTX 4090 Mobile scores 27,048 and the G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ile reaches 28,280 in the G3D Mark benchmark — just a 4.6% difference, making them near-identical in rasterization performance. The GeForce RTX 4090 Mobile is built on Ada Lovelace while the G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ile uses Blackwell 2.0, both on a 4 nm process. Shader units: 9,728 (GeForce RTX 4090 Mobile) vs 10,496 (G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ile). Boost clocks: 1695 MHz vs 1515 MHz.

Video Memory (VRAM)

The GeForce RTX 4090 Mobile comes with 16 GB of VRAM, while the G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ile has 24 GB. The G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ile offers 50% more capacity, crucial for higher resolutions and texture-heavy games. Memory bandwidth: 576 GB/s (GeForce RTX 4090 Mobile) vs 896 GB/s (G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ile) — a 55.6% advantage for the GeForce RTX 5090 Mobile. Bus width: 256-bit vs 256-bit.
